Come on, man. There's an EP by dub techno producer Gradient called "Cold Season". The only difference between The Coldest Season and the legions of snow/winter themed dub techno tracks or dub techno tracks with cold and desolate atmospheres that have been released in the last few years is that Echospace are much better producers. If you haven't found any such tracks, you just aren't searching very hard or your dub fanboy leanings are exaggerating microscopic differences in extremely basic tracks.

And yes, I know The Coldest Season did not invent winter-themed dub techno and in many respects is a homage to the Basic Channel ambient dub techno sound, but it was the first big dub techno album in a while and certainly seemed to inspire a lot of indentikit imitators. And yes, I know the big names have plenty of variety, but dub techno is not just BC, Monolake, Yagya, DeepChord et al. It's also hundreds of imitators on smaller labels, and most of them don't have any of the talent of these guys and just imitate their ideas.
